What is rugged individualism.
Rugged individualism derived from individualism is a term that indicates the ideal whereby an individual is totally self reliant and independent from outside usually state or government assistance while the term is often associated with the notion of laissez faire and associated adherents it was actually coined by american president herbert hoover who presided over the emerging great.
